Device for detecting and displaying one or more of body weight, body fat percentage, blood pressure, pulse and environmental temperature

  • US 8,265,901 B2
  • Filed: 11/09/2010
  • Issued: 09/11/2012
  • Est. Priority Date: 11/15/2006
  • Status: Expired due to Fees

1. An apparatus for monitoring a plurality of bodily parameters of an individual, said apparatus comprising:

  • a scale having a platform adapted to receive the individual, said scale comprising;

    a body fat sensor for generating an output proportional to body fat of the individual;

    a body water sensor for generating an output proportional to body water of the individual; and

    a weight sensor for sensing a load on the platform and generating an output proportional to weight of the individual;

    a display unit;

    a processor coupled to said body fat, body water and weight sensors; and

    a memory coupled to said processor,wherein said processor contains computer code, said code causes the outputs of said body fat, body water and weight sensors to be recorded in said memory and to be displayed by said display unit, andwherein said processor is operative to calculate a measure indicative of an overall fitness level for the individual by combining the outputs of the body fat sensor, body water sensor and the weight sensor and one or more inputs pertaining to a plurality of vital statistics of the user.
